This season hasn't been kind to the Wakulla Christian School Saints, who are still winless after their tenth contest. The matchup between Wakulla Christian School and Aucilla Christian wasn't particularly close, with Wakulla Christian School falling 66-51. If Wakulla Christian School hoped to take revenge for the 50-47 loss against they when the teams met on Thursday, then they were left disappointed.
Wakulla Christian School's loss came despite strong showings from Langston Stephens and Hunter Bourgeois. Stephens scored 20 points along with six rebounds and two steals, while Bourgeois scored 14 points along with two blocks. As a matter of fact, that's the most points Stephens has scored all season. The team also got some help courtesy of Freddy McClendon, who scored two points along with three steals.
Wakulla Christian School bumped their record down to 0-10 with that loss, which was their ninth straight on the road. As for Aucilla Christian, their victory bumped their record up to 8-6.
